Alternator
Alternator belt tension
Check the belt tension daily.
A
WARNING!
The engine must be stationary when checking the belt
tension, rotating parts can cause injuries.
Checking
At correct belt tension, it should be possible to depress the belt ap-
prox. 15 mm (0.6 in). If above 15 mm, replace the belt with a new
one.
Sensitivity of alternator installation
The alternator (A) installation is sensitive to incorrect connection,
therefore, always follow the installation instructions below:
Disconnection
— Battery and alternator cables must not be disconnected while
the engine is running. A fault may then arise in the alternator
and the electronics.
Disconnect and insulate the battery cables before carrying out
any work on the alternator equipment.
